Studien omfattar resultat från intervjuer av verksamheter utanför EU-projektet.Replacing diesel machines with electric vehicles in underground mines has been widely acknowledged by the mining industry as a critical step to improve working conditions by reducing diesel exhaust contaminants, whilst also lowering mine ventilation electrical power cost by reducing mine airflow requirement and reducing greenhouse gas emissions. All of these are major requirements to achieve sustainable future underground mining practices, including a target of zero carbon emissions and a very low concentration of atmospheric contaminants in workplaces.Among all types of electric vehicles, Battery Electric Vehicles (BEVs) is the most suitable for underground mining application due to its flexibility. With the recent developments in battery technology, reliable BEVs have been manufactured since 2016. However, an investigation must be carried out to ensure their smooth introduction. Therefore, the European Union (EU) has funded two projects namely SIMS and NEXGEN SIMS where several BEVs were trialled at several EU mines. This paper outlines some results of these trials which include, among others, improvement of working conditions, power consumption, perception of the mineworkers, and perception of the mine management. Moreover, perception of the management of mines that are not part of the project consortium but have trialled BEVs is also outlined in this paper.</p

Experience of an information aid for newly diagnosed multiple sclerosis patients: a qualitative study on the SIMS-Trial.
Background The SIMS-Trial (ISRCTN81072971) proved the effectiveness, in terms of patient's knowledge and care satisfaction, of an add-on information aid (personal interview with a physician using a navigable CD and take-home booklet) in 120 newly diagnosed patients with multiple sclerosis (MS) from five Italian centres.
Objective To scrutinize the experience of SIMS-Trial participants in order to gain better understanding of the effectiveness of the information aid and its components.
Design We performed (i) nine individual semi-structured interviews with a purposeful sample of SIMS-Trial patients who received the information aid, (ii) focus group meeting (FGM) with the physicians who conducted the personal interview, and (iii) FGM with patients' caring neurologists.
Results Patients' experience with the information aid was positive as it enhanced their understanding of their disease, being viewed as a guided tour of their medical condition. The physicians who conducted the personal interviews were also positive in their overall evaluation but noted an initial difficulty in using the CD. The caring neurologists had limited direct experience of the aid, and their views were confined to utility of the information aid in general. All participants considered the combination of personal interview, CD navigation and take-home booklet essential, but urged a more flexible scheduling of the personal interview. It also emerged that
some content required revision and that the aid was unsuitable for patients with primary progressive MS
Visualisation of amphetamine contamination in fingerprints using tof-sims technique
Time-of-flight secondary ion mass spectrometry (TOF-SIMS) was applied to detect traces of amphetamine on fingerprints. In the present study, three different lift tapes and latent powder fingerprints were tested. The obtained results show that it is possible to identify traces of a drug as well as its distribution over the tested fingerprint after its transfer from the primary base onto an adhesive lifter (secondary base). Moreover, images obtained by the TOF-SIMS technique enable the observation of very small areas of the analysed fingerprint as well as the identification of micro-objects (residues of a contaminant) that were left on the fingerprint. The use of the black latent fingerprint powder did not interfere with the TOF-SIMS analysis, which makes it possible to effectively use this technique to study the traces of substances on the revealed fingerprints.ChemE/Advanced Soft Matte

Interest of silver and gold metallization for molecular SIMS and SIMS imaging
The metallization procedure, recently proposed for signal improvement in organic secondary ion mass spectrometry (metal assisted-SIMS or MetA-SIMS), has been quantitatively evaluated for Irganox 1010 and polystyrene fragment and quasimolecular ions. in addition to gold, we investigate the effect of silver evaporation as a sample treatment prior to static SIMS analysis. Ion yields and yield enhancement factors are compared for Ag and Au-metallized molecular films, pristine coatings on silicon and sub-monolayers of the same molecules adsorbed on silver and gold. The results are sample-dependent but, as an example, the yield enhancement calculated for metallized polymer additive (Irganox 1010) films with respect to untreated coatings is larger than two orders of magnitude for the quasimolecular ion and a factor between I and 10 for characteristic fragments. The interest of the method for imaging SIMS applications is illustrated by the study of a non-uniform coating of polystyrene oligomers on a 100 mum polypropylene film. (C) 2004 Elsevier B.V. Synthesis of furanosesquiterpenoid natural products
The effect of addition of a catalytic quantity of a crown ether in the reaction of a phosphonate anion with a carbonyl compound (Wadsworth-Emmons reaction) has been studied and found to greatly facilitate this reaction. This modification of the Wadsworth-Emmons reaction, using a catalytic amount of 15-crown-5, has been employed in the synthesis of the naturally occurring furanosesquiterpene Pallescensin-E. The structure of this compound has been confirmed by comparison of its spectral data with that of the synthesised isomer, 4,l0-dihydro-7,8-dimethyl 10H-benzof4,5Jcycloheptafl,2-bJ furan.Homosesquirosefuran, an analogue of the naturally occurring furanosesquiterpene Sesquirosefuran, has been synthesised via the dianion of methylacetoacetate.An approach to the synthesis of Pinguisone (a component of the essential oil of the liverwort Aneura pinguis)has been attempted employing two Diels-Alder reactions to generate the four cis-methyl groups found in the natural product.In a study of the reaction of n-(2-methylallyl)nickel bromide complex with a range of epoxides, this complex was found not only to react with reactive epoxides (e.g. styrene epoxide) but also with less reactive propylene epoxide.Substrates for possible intramolecular n-allylnickel cyclisation to generate an a-methylene-6-valerolactone ring system have been prepared
'A bright memory to remain' : the life and works of Charles Sims RA (1873-1928)
This thesis investigates the life and work of the English painter Charles Sims RA (1873-1928). It takes the form of a monograph and examines key themes of Sims' career within a chronological framework. The study makes consistent reference to the Sims Archive — the artist's studio contents recently brought to light by the author in negotiation with the artist's family and currently in the possession of Northumbria University. For the first time Sims' working practices and motivations have been explored in detail, thus contributing to knowledge of this particular neglected painter and more generally allowing some additional insight into the problems besetting and opportunities afforded to British artists of his generation. Sims' career spanned a transitional period in British art history which is currently being reassessed by art historians: the debates surrounding the effects of European modernism on British art, the inevitable impact of the Great War and the search during the 1920s for a visual language appropriate to modern life. Sims negotiated disparate experiences and preoccupations in an interesting way, and produced a stylistically diverse body of work in his continued search, I argue, for an alternative to modern reality. He attempted the combination of ancient religions, past art and modern experience into pictorial idylls that were simultaneously familiar and unattainable. The thesis aims to explore Sims' inspiration and reassesses his career within the context of his better known contemporaries by cross-referencing information held in national and international collections, libraries and archives with the hitherto unseen material here
Monoportula P. A. Sims & D. M. Williams, nov. gen.
<i>Monoportula</i> P.A.Sims & D.M.Williams nov. gen. <p> <b>Registration</b>: http://phycobank.org/103661</p> <p> Type species:— <i>Monoportula uralensis</i> (Strelnikova) P.A.Sims & D.M.Williams nov. comb.</p> <p>Frustules cylindrical, valve face circular, flat. Valve face bordered by expanded marginal ridge separating it from vertical mantle. Areolae poroid, on valve face arranged in interrupted radial and sub-radial rows extending from off-centre hyaline area from which a stout spine extends. Scattered spinules cover valve face disturbing areolar arrangement. Mantle areolae in vertical rows situated between hyaline marginal ridge and hyaline valve margin. Mantle areolae covered by network of anastomosing costae. Internally areolae sunk in rows between hyaline ribs, areolae becoming more numerous towards valve margin. One (1) rimoportula present, its external opening through stout tube expanded at its summit, internally as slit between raised lips.</p>Published as part of <i>Williams, David M., Sims, Pat A. & Witkowski, Jakub, 2023, Notes on the rare Cretaceous species Syndetocystis uralensis Strelnikova leading to the description of a new monotypic genus Monoportula P.
